1. Jupyter Notebook中增加Kernel教程
在Jupyter Notebook中,Kernel(内核)是一个计算引擎,它执行Notebook中的代码。Jupyter Notebook支持多种编程语言的Kernel,包括Python、R、Julia等。本教程将介绍如何在Jupyter Notebook中增加Kernel。
2. 查看已安装的Kernel
Jupyter Notebook可以通过bash命令来查看已安装的Kernel。打开终端,并输入以下命令:
jupyter kernelspec list
执行上述命令后,将会列出已经安装的Kernel。
3. 增加Python Kernel
在Jupyter Notebook中,默认已经安装了Python Kernel,可以直接使用。如果需要增加其他版本的Python Kernel或者其他编程语言的Kernel,则需要进行额外的安装。
3.1 增加Python 2.7 Kernel
要在Jupyter Notebook中增加Python 2.7 Kernel,需要先安装Python 2.7,并使用pip安装ipykernel模块。
pip install ipykernel
安装完成后,通过以下命令增加Python 2.7 Kernel:
python -m ipykernel install --user --name python2.7
执行上述命令后,将会在Jupyter Notebook中出现Python 2.7 Kernel选项。
4. 增加其他编程语言的Kernel
要在Jupyter Notebook中增加其他编程语言的Kernel,需要先安装相应的环境和Kernel。以下是一些常见编程语言的Kernel安装方法:
4.1 R Kernel
安装R环境,并在R中执行以下命令安装IRkernel包:
install.packages('IRkernel')
安装完成后,执行以下命令将R Kernel加入到Jupyter Notebook中:
IRkernel::installspec()
4.2 Julia Kernel
安装Julia环境,并在Julia中执行以下命令安装IJulia包:
using Pkg
Pkg.add("IJulia")
安装完成后,执行以下命令将Julia Kernel加入到Jupyter Notebook中:
using IJulia
notebook()
5. 切换Kernel
在Jupyter Notebook中,可以随时切换已安装的Kernel。在Notebook中,点击菜单栏中的"Kernel"选项,然后选择需要切换的Kernel。
总结
通过本教程,我们学习了如何增加Kernel到Jupyter Notebook中。我们可以通过查看已安装的Kernel来了解当前系统中可用的Kernel,然后使用相应的命令来增加需要的Kernel。在使用Jupyter Notebook时,根据不同的需求,可以随时切换Kernel,以便执行不同编程语言的代码。